Definitions:

Control Group

In experimental research, the group that does not receive the experimental treatment, serving as a comparison for evaluating the effect of that treatment.

Treatment Effectiveness

Treatment effectiveness refers to the extent to which a medical or psychological intervention successfully achieves the desired health outcomes in the real world.

Psychotropic Medications

Drugs that affect mental processes and that can be used to treat psychological disorders.

Transcranial Magnetic Stimulation

A noninvasive procedure using magnetic fields to stimulate nerve cells in the brain, often used in treating depression.
